I run 10 bots on a 8350. The thing is, every dungeon has its own cpu demands. Stormstout brewery is by FAR the most demanding in cpu power, it can peak it to about 65% with only one 5 man team running through it. If you imagine both of the teams running it at the same time, your cpu gets maxed out. While if both teams run Scarlet Monastery, the cpu peaks to about 65% with BOTH teams running. In theory, you could run 15 dungeonbuddy bots in a very low cpu demanding WoW dungeon.
